Flux 2 Klein Breaks New Ground in AI Art
A new player has emerged in the field of AI-driven image generation, setting a high bar for quality and accessibility. Flux 2 Klein, a model boasting 12 billion parameters, offers creators an advanced tool for generating stunning visuals with remarkable detail. Released as an open-source solution, it’s already gaining traction among developers and artists for its balance of power and usability.
Model: Flux 2 Klein | Parameters: 12B | Speed: High-performance inference
Available: Open-source platforms | License: Open-source
Unpacking the Power of 12 Billion Parameters
With 12B parameters, Flux 2 Klein stands out as a heavyweight in the generative AI space. This scale allows the model to capture intricate details in images, from realistic textures to complex compositions. Early testers report that it excels in rendering high-fidelity outputs, often surpassing smaller models in clarity and coherence, especially for detailed prompts.
Unlike some competitors that require heavy computational resources, Flux 2 Klein is optimized for efficient inference. Users note that it delivers results quickly even on mid-range hardware, making it a practical choice for a wider audience. This efficiency could redefine accessibility for independent creators.
Bottom line: Flux 2 Klein’s massive parameter count and optimized speed make it a standout for detailed image generation.
